Chama Master Plan
The Chama master plan is a study of the Chama planning area which includes the planning area's goals and objectives, population and economy, water and sewer needs, housing, transportation, community facilities, future land use policy statement and the overall program design for a three year period. As a result of this plan, general guidelines were developed in all the forementioned areas.
